Raritan Bay TROLLING OCT 7
« on: October 08, 2011, 09:10:19 AM »
out of Keyport at daylight,light chop,set out trolling rods with stretch 25.water still not as clear as it should be.Rod goes off,hardest fight i ever had  5hrug turned out to be a 16 lb MONSTER BLUE,NO stripers,the blues took over the BAY.Worn out for the day so we headed for the slip to have lunch and  chrz clean up the boat.A GREAT DAY ON THE BAY.YuuuuuuP
